JOB TITLE


Homeowner Assistance Fund (HAF) Foreclosure Mitigation Underwriter (1 vacancy)


ANNUAL SALARY RANGE


$40,687 to $65,200


PLEASE NOTE:


This is a grant-funded position through September 2025 unless the U.S. Department of the Treasury extends funding.


The position is eligible for full OHFA benefits.


Employment is at-will.


Summary


Ensure compliance with local, state and federal regulations for the Homeowner Assistance Fund program preforming the underwriting of mortgage loans with regards to mortgage foreclosure, mortgage defaults, loss mitigation and including applications of rules and guidelines of mortgage lending with FHA, VA or Conventional and ensure compliance with the US Treasury guidelines for the HAF program.
